James Wennmacher Unicon On 03/05/2013 10:39 AM, Eric Dalquist wrote: > Looks awesome, +1 from me > On 03/05/2013 10:23 AM, Drew Wills wrote: >> Hey folks, >> >> University of South Dakota has this really cool "Portal Statistics" >> portlet that they show on their guest page. It shows how many users >> logged in recently, as well as the most popular search terms recently. >> >> They like it because it helps emphasize and communicate the value of >> the portal -- it illustrates just how much the portal is used. (Heads up: >> they're on spring break atm, so the screenshot has a very low >> number.) >> >> I think it's a great widget, and I'd like to fold something like this >> into uP as a framework portlet and tie it to the uP4 stats infrastructure. >> >> drew >> >> >> -------- Original Message -------- >> >> Below is a screenshot of our portal statistics portlet. Upon login >> to our portal, we log the user's information (username, affiliations, >> ip, etc). Every 15 minutes we update the statistics to show logins >> broken down by affiliation.
